  • 2020 Vindictus Pros, Cons, Comments, and Concerns

    I'll dumb this down real simple:

    Pros:
    Combat - In my opinion, no other game does combat as well as vindictus. This has been, and probably will always be Vindictus' biggest selling point.

    Middling things:
    Outfits and Armor - Why is this in the middle? Well armor and outfits look great, but $450 for premium outfits? $450 for wings? I honestly wanted to list this as a con, but at least the normal non-cash shop armors look nice on their own. Something is wrong when you feel more relieved to have gotten something than you do excited that you got it.

    Cons:
    Just about everything else - Don't get me wrong, reforging is a decent fallback, enchant scraps are a dozen times better than what it used to be, but it's still quite possible (actually very likely) for someone to grind for months, raiding every day, and achieve absolutely nothing in the form of progression. Again, succeeding in enchant or enhancement feels more like relief than it does excitement. The removal of onslaught crippled the supply of steel for reforging (though the effects didnt really turn out too heavily since bots were supplying steels) Oh right, bots. Bots have been a problem since day one and are still a problem. Other than that, I will give the obligatory "lol fatigue system in 2020". That being said, these aren't the biggest of issues I've been seeing with the game. It's the lack of innovation. The last big notable PVE innovation was the original redeemers which was developed in 2016. That first redeemers raid kept me entertained for a solid year or two. The second was noticeably less exciting, but still kept me having fun for a year. Unfortunately, this last one has kept me around for less than a month. It's been four years with nothing but the same repeated formula since, and while the formula might be decent even the best cannot carry a game forever. The way the game feels right now, it just seems to have no future. Rather than being excited for the next content and gear update, I only find myself dreading having to enchant/reforge/regear again.

    Thoughts:
    With a fatigue system, the chances of new players wanting to play past the starting levels is going to be even lower than before. This was already a problem since the real meat of Vindictus doesn't even start until level cap and a lot of people didn't make it that far to begin with. Redeemers is probably the best part of the game, but most of these new players will never even get to try it. The grind wall is insane, and if anyone wants premium outfits or nicer wings, have fun forking out $450 every time. Maybe I'm just burned out after eight or nine years of this game or maybe i'm just seeing the old days of vindictus through my rose tinted glasses of the past, but seeing so many of my fellow guildies who have been playing just as long as I have getting fed up and hopeless with the game, I can't help but feel like things are really leading into a dead end.   • Neamhain 3D Print

    I know the artwork contest was over a year ago, but hey, I'm late to the party. Hope you all like it.





    Printed with Hatchbox PLA white on a Ultibots D300VS.

    Size:
    Wingspan: 27 inches
    Height: 23 inches

    Programs Used:
    Posing: XNalara
    File conversions: Blender
    Mesh fixes and smoothing: Zbrush
    Mesh Splitting: Meshmixer
    Slicer: Kisslicer
